#369773 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#369773 is composed of 21.2% red, 59.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 157.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#369773 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ffe6 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#369773 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#369773 has RGB values of R:54, G:151,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3577715.

Shades and Tints of #369773
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020705 is the darkest color, while #f7fc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#369773
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656867 is the less saturated color, while #07c67f is the most saturated one.
